2025 Canadian Grand Prix Returns To Montreal On June 15

2025 Canadian Grand Prix returns to Montreal on June 15

Mark your calendars for next year's race weekend

The Canadian Grand Prix will return to Montreal’s Circuit Gilles Villeneuve on June 15, 2025, Formula 1 announced on Tuesday. The race will be the 10th round of the 2025 season.

The Canadian Grand Prix has been held in Montreal since 1978, and it is one of the most popular races on the Formula 1 calendar. The race is known for its challenging circuit, which includes a long straight and several tight corners. The race is also known for its passionate fans, who create a lively atmosphere at the track.

The 2025 Canadian Grand Prix will be the first race in Montreal since 2022. The race was canceled in 2020 and 2021 due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

Tickets for the 2025 Canadian Grand Prix will go on sale later this year. A more detailed schedule for the race weekend will be released closer to the event.
